About Carrolls, WA And It’s Education Institutions
Carrolls, Washington, a charming unincorporated community in Cowlitz County, is steeped in history and natural beauty. Founded in the early 1900s, the area was initially developed for its rich timber resources. Today, the remnants of this history can be seen in the preserved buildings and structures dotting the landscape. Notably, the Carrolls Bluff, rising above the Columbia River, offers a glimpse into the geological and environmental significance of the region, attracting outdoor enthusiasts and students alike. Although the community is small – the current population information is sparse due to its unincorporated status, it is a tight-knit neighborhood where residents take pride in their rural roots and tranquil lifestyle.
In terms of education, Carrolls does not have its own school district; local students typically attend schools in the nearby Kelso School District or Longview School District, which have a selection of public schools catering to K-12 education. Among the top-ranking educational institutions in these districts are Kelso High School, known for its rigorous academic curriculum, and Mark Morris High School in Longview, which is recognized for its comprehensive educational program and extracurricular activities. Educational resources for students in the Carrolls area are accessible through public libraries and community centers in adjacent towns, providing support for research, learning, and after-school programs.
While Carrolls, WA does not host its own university, higher education opportunities are available in the surrounding region, with Lower Columbia College in Longview serving as a pivotal educational cornerstone for students pursuing associate degrees, vocational training, and university transfer programs. Through partnerships with regional universities, Lower Columbia College provides pathways for residents of communities like Carrolls to attain a higher education. About Calculus & Calculus Tutoring
Calculus, often deemed the mathematics of change, is a branch of mathematics focused on limits, functions, derivatives, integrals, and infinite series. Originating from the Latin word 'calculus', which means a small stone used for counting, it is a fundamental tool in science and engineering that enables the understanding and modeling of dynamic systems.
At its core, Calculus is divided into two related sub-fields: Differential Calculus and Integral Calculus. Differential Calculus concerns the study of rates at which quantities change, effectively breaking down functions into infinitesimal parts to examine their behavior. The key concept here is the derivative, which measures how a function's output changes with respect to its input. Integral Calculus, on the other hand, focuses on the accumulation of quantities, such as areas under curves, and the process of adding slices to find a whole; this is encapsulated in the integral symbol. Both types of Calculus are interrelated by the Fundamental Theorem of Calculus, which connects differentiation with integration.
Related entities to Calculus include functions, limits, continuity, and series. Functions represent relationships between sets where each input is related to exactly one output. Limits help us understand the behavior of functions as they approach specific points or infinity. Continuity is a property that ensures a function behaves predictably and smoothly, without abrupt changes in value. Series, especially infinite series, allow us to sum over an infinite sequence of terms defined by a function, leading to powerful concepts like the Taylor and Fourier series.
When tutoring Calculus to someone who struggles with the subject, the best strategy is one of patience, building fundamental understanding, and connection to real-world examples. Start with the basics of functions and their properties, ensuring that concepts like slope and area under the curve are understood geometrically before transitioning to their analytical definitions. Empathy is critical, as is establishing a comfortable learning environment where mistakes are viewed as learning opportunities.
Concrete and visual tools such as dynamic graphing software can significantly help in visualizing the concepts of Calculus. Breaking problems down into smaller, manageable parts can help students tackle complex topics in steps. Further, relating the abstract mathematical concepts to physical situations that the student already understands can aid in building intuition.
The most common concepts in Calculus include derivatives of basic functions, the chain rule, product rule, and quotient rule, as well as basic integration techniques and the concept of the definite and indefinite integral. The most challenging concepts often involve more abstract topics such as understanding the epsilon-delta definition of a limit, applying the mean value theorem, or mastering the various methods of integration such as integration by parts, partial fractions, or tricky substitution methods. Advanced series and sequences, multivariable calculus concepts like partial derivatives, and multiple integrals can also prove to be difficult for many students.
Consequently, helping students develop a strong grasp of the foundational concepts is the best way to empower them to tackle the more complex areas of Calculus with confidence. Through persistent and understanding instruction centered on the conceptual frameworks, even those who struggle can become proficient and appreciate the rich applications of Calculus.
